#mainarea {font-size:11pt; font-family: Tahoma; margin: 10px 20px 0px 0px}

a:link {font-size:11pt; color: #186ead; font-family: Tahoma; font-weight: bold;}
a:visited {font-size:11pt; color: #2f2fb1; font-family: Tahoma; font-weight: bold;}
a:hover {text-decoration: none}

a.menu:link, a.menu:visited{color: white; font-size:12px; font-family: Tahoma; font-weight: bold; text-decoration: none;}
a.menu:hover {color: #186ead; background-color: #dde3eb;}

img{border: 0px}
table{font-size:11pt;font-family: Tahoma;}
p {text-indent: 0px; text-align: justify; margin-bottom:5px;}
ul li{margin-bottom:5px;}
/* Стиль слоя корзинки от интернет-магазина */
div#shop {position: fixed; top: 100px; right: 0px; left: auto; display: none; width: 30px; height: 30px;}

/* Общий стиль заголовков */
.ttl {color: #186ead; padding: 0px 20px 0px 20px;}
/* Название фирмы */
#ttl12 {font-size: 12pt;}
/* Название страницы */
#ttl16 {font-size: 16pt; text-align: right;}

/* Inter-Servis styles */
/* Стиль корпоративной линии сверху страницы */
a.ishead:link, a.ishead:visited {font-size:11px; color: white; font-family: Arial; font-weight:normal; text-decoration: underline}
a.ishead:hover {text-decoration: none}

/* Стиль ссылки в гостевой книге */
a.gb:link, a.gb:visited {font-size:11px; color: #186ead; font-weight: bold; font-family: Tahoma;}
a.gb:hover {text-decoration: none}
/* Жирный текст в гостевой */
td.gb_bold{font-size:11px; font-weight: bold; font-family: Tahoma;}
/* Красный шрифт в гостевой книге */
#gb_red {color:red; font-size: 100%;}
/* Рамка вокруг сообщения */
table.gb_border {border: 1px solid #186ead; font-size: 100%}
/* Фон заголовка и окончания таблицы сообщения в гостевой книге*/
tr.gb_hdr {background-color: #eeeeee;}
/* Фон тела сообщения */
td.gb_body {background-color: #fafafa; padding-left: 5px; text-indent: 25px;}
/* Общий стиль элементов формы (пр.: в гостевой) */
input, textarea, button, select {border: 1px solid #186ead; font-family: Tahoma; font-size: 12px; background: #f1f1f1}

/* Стиль информационного блока с потреб. адресом снизу страницы */
div.isinfo_div {color: #ffffff; padding-right: 10px; font-size: 10pt; font-family: Tahoma; text-align: right}
/* Типы ссылок в инф. блоке */
a.isinfo_email:link {font-size:10pt; color: #186ead; font-family: Tahoma; font-weight: bold; text-decoration: underline;}
a.isinfo_email:hover {text-decoration: none;}
a.isinfo_www:link {font-size:10pt; color: #ffffff; font-family: Tahoma; font-weight: bold; text-decoration: underline;}
a.isinfo_www:hover {text-decoration: none;}
div.isinfo_div a:link,div.isinfo_div a:visited{font-size:10pt; color: #ffffff; font-family: Tahoma; font-weight: bold; text-decoration: underline;}
div.isinfo_div a:hover {text-decoration: none;}
/* Рамка у картинок */
img.brdr {border: 1px solid #186ead}

/* Стиль новостного блока. */
div.news_block {}
div.news_maintitle {font-weight: bold;}
div.news_date {color: #186ead}
div.news_title {font-weight: bold;}
div.news_body {}
div.news_block a:link {font-size:11px; color: #186ead; font-family: Tahoma; font-weight: bold;}
div.news_block a:visited {font-size:11px; color: #2f2fb1; font-family: Tahoma; font-weight: bold;}
div.news_block a:hover {text-decoration: none}
/* Стиль архива новостей */
div.news_archive_block {}
span.news_archive_date {}
span.news_archive_title {font-weight: bold;}
div.news_archive_body {text-indent: 25px;}
div.news_archive_block a:link {font-size:11px; color: #186ead; font-family: Tahoma; font-weight: bold;}
div.news_archive_block a:visited {font-size:11px; color: #2f2fb1; font-family: Tahoma; font-weight: bold;}
div.news_archive_block a:hover {text-decoration: none}

/* Стиль блока поиска по сайту */
div.is_search {margin: 22px 5px 0px 5px;}

/* Стиль информации о товаре/услуге */
table.price_area {border: 3px solid #e0e0e0; border-left: 0px; border-right: 0px; background-color: #eeeeee}
table.price_area * {font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if;}
